Pilots' salaries vary widely depending on factors such as airline type, pilot rank, experience, aircraft flown, and region. Here is a detailed overview of pilot earnings in 2025:

General Salary Ranges

  • Median annual salary for airline pilots, copilots, and flight engineers: Around $219,000 to $239,000
  • Average U.S. airline pilot salary: Approximately $160,000 to $161,300 per year, with a range from about $83,000 to $250,000 depending on experience and airline

By Airline Type and Rank

Category| Salary Range (Annual)
---|---
Regional Airline Pilots| $55,000 to $120,000 (First Officers to Captains)145
Major Airline First Officers| $90,000 to $150,0004
Major Airline Captains| $215,000 to $450,000+, with some earning over $700,00012458
Cargo Pilots| $80,000 to $200,000+, experienced captains can earn over $200,00045
Charter/Corporate Jet Pilots| $65,000 to $135,0004
Flight Instructors (Entry-Level)| $35,000 to $60,0004

Examples from Major Airlines

  • Southwest Airlines pilots average $254,000 annually, with top earners making up to $549,000
  • Delta Air Lines pilots earn about $201,000 on average, with some making over $526,000
  • American Airlines pilots average $146,000, with some exceeding $700,000
  • United Airlines pilots average around $151,000

Factors Influencing Pilot Salaries

  • Type of airline (major, regional, cargo)
  • Pilot rank (First Officer vs. Captain)
  • Aircraft size and mission (widebody international flights pay more)
  • Years of experience and seniority
  • Flight hours per month (typically 70–85)
  • Airline contracts and union agreements
  • Base location and regional market differences
  • Military vs. civilian training background

Geographic Variations

  • U.S. states like California, Florida, and Texas have average pilot salaries ranging roughly from $186,000 to $208,000
  • Middle Eastern airlines (e.g., Emirates, Qatar Airways) offer competitive salaries averaging around €90,000 annually

In summary, pilot salaries start relatively modestly in entry-level positions but can grow substantially with experience, seniority, and employment at major airlines, with top captains earning upwards of $400,000 to $700,000 annually
